Web6 business capability examples. When you build your business capability model, there are broad categories that your specific business capabilities are organised into. Business capabilities fall under six different types: Behavioural; Dynamic; Operational; Strategic CSF; Strategic firm resources; Structural.

WebExamples of business capabilities could be recruitment, pricing, risk management or product design. Building blocks. Business capabilities are the building blocks that allow a company or organization to deliver its products or services and ultimately, value to the customer. Business capabilities come in many flavors – ‘hard ... WebFeb 19, 2024 · In short, a capabilities statement is a resume for your business. It’s typically a one- to two-page brief that allows a business to highlight its specialty, expertise, and overall capabilities. It informs potential clients about what your company does and what separates you from your competitors. Depending on your business, it can be as ...
